Early life and family background
Marla Maples was born in Cohutta, Georgia, and grew up in a Southern Baptist household that emphasized conservative Christian values. Her mother, Linda Gail Sgroi, worked in real estate and interior design, and her father, Robert Maples, was an automobile dealer and general contractor. Family ties include several half‑siblings from her parents’ later marriages, a dynamic that has shaped her public narrative around blended family experiences.

Relationship with Donald Trump
Maples met Donald Trump in 1991 during the overlap of their respective public lives in New York. Their relationship became widely known in the media, culminating in the birth of their daughter, Tiffany Trump, in 1993. They married in 1993 and divorced in 1999. Public presence and professional work
Beyond her association with Trump, Maples engaged in acting and modeling during the late 1980s and early 1990s, including appearances in film and television. She later participated in select entrepreneurial ventures and occasional public appearances.
